How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 33155?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 33155 Studio Apartments | $2,406 | $1,375 | $5,448 |
| 33155 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,704 | $1,300 | $6,818 |
| 33155 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,248 | $2,200 | $7,546 |
| 33155 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,075 | $1,700 | $9,152 |
| 33155 4 Bedroom Apartments | $10,396 | $7,250 | $11,969 |
